Digital Video Recorder 3.19.6 Input recording Settings concerning input recording. Connections and settings | en 41 Figure 3.20 Input recording setup menu • Ch: Displays the channel number. • Resolution: Selects the recording resolution. • Quality: Selects the recording picture quality (Lowest, Low, Normal, High or Best). • Frame rate: Selects the frame rate. The frame rate is the number of recorded frames per second. According to resolution, the frame rate is set automatically. If you wish to set manually, refer to the below table. Resolution 352*240 NTSC 704*240 704*480 352*288 PAL 704*288 Frame rate 1, 3, 5, 7.5, 15, 20, 30 1, 3, 5, 7.5, 15 1, 3, 5, 7.5 1, 3, 5, 6, 12.5, 20, 25 1, 3, 5, 6, 12.5 704*576 1, 3, 5, 6 Table 3.9 Frame rate table • Pre-event: Specify the pre-event recording time that records the situation until the input has been detected. (Off, 5, 10, 20, 30, 40, 50 sec or 1 min) • Post-event: Specify the post-event recording time that records the situation after the input has been detected. (10, 20, 30, 40, 50 sec or 1, 2, 3, 5, 10 min) Note: Pre-event times given are only a rough guide. Actual times are dependent upon resolution, quality, and frame rate settings, as well as the number of channels selected for pre-event recording.
